Rate rankings apply just to the tire itself, and not to a certain automobile. Placing a tire rated for a certain rate on a vehicle does not mean that the lorry can be safely operated at the tire's ranked speed.
For Light Trucks and SUVs, arrays are normally shared utilizing SL (Standard Tons) and XL (Extra Tons or Reinforced). It can likewise be represented by letters (e.g., C, D, E), which indicate the tire's ply score, which typically referred to the variety of layers of material within the tire. A higher lots variety suggests a tire made to bring larger tons.
The correct lots range is vital for vehicle security and performance, especially for vehicles, trailers, and commercial vehicles. Step deepness is the range between the top of the walk rubber to the base of the tire's deepest grooves. In the USA, tread depth is measured in 32nds of an inch.
The tire's lots carrying capacity is directly related to the tire's size and quantity of rising cost of living pressure that is in fact made use of. Each load array has an appointed atmospheric pressure determined in extra pounds per square inch (psi) at which the tire's optimum load is ranked. A tire's optimum inflation pressure (PSI) is the greatest "cold" rising cost of living pressure that the tire is developed to have.

Schedule Solution An auto without anti lock brakes is prone to unrestrained skidding when braking, as a result of the threat of wheels locking up. The ABS system uses speed sensing units to spot fast decelerations, then manages the brakes through a series of shutoffs placed on the brake lines. The ABS makes use of a pump for recovering pressure to the brakes.
Manufacturers remain to upgrade and boost anti-lock systems for faster response times and better sensitivity. When you step on the brake pedal, a bar presses a piston right into the master cylinder. The master cylinder is filled with brake liquid, which is then compelled with the pistons into the brake pads. The brake pads push a metal disc linked to the tire, which is called a blades and that friction stops the wheel from transforming.
